Julie Chen Moonves hosts the popular summer reality show Big Brother, which returned for the 22nd season on August 5 at CBS.Chen Moonves was among the original hosts of the Daytime Emmy Award-winning talk program The Talk, serving as moderator and host from between 2010 and 2018. Her true passion was when she began writing her own show and won an Emmy. Also, she won one Emmy award for exceptional host of a talk show. Between 2002 and 2010 Chen Moonves was the co-host for CBS News' morning weekday broadcast The Early Show. Before that, Chen Moonves was the CBS Morning News' anchor as well as the news anchor for The Early Show. Chen Moonves was assigned to Cairo in the aftermath of 9/11. She also served as a producer at ABC NewsOne (1992-1995), the affiliate news service of the network, and she was an assistant desk in ABC News' Los Angeles bureau (1990-1991) during her final year at the University of Southern California. Her first broadcasting job was working as a desk assistant for ABC News' late-night broadcast Nightline together with Ted Koppel, who remains one of her journalism heroes. Chen Moonves and Ted Koppel worked together on Anatomy of a Riot - a primetime television special that won the Columbia du-Pont award - which examined the Los Angeles riots of 1992.
